Is it possible to settup a screen like you have done and have candle charts of the daily, 15 minute and 1 minute side by side all updating in real time? Is it possible to have for example the 15 minute and 1 minute charts showing more then one day of data?
Yes, they are. Yes, you can. The table I posted already had daily and 15-minute chart updated in real time. You can add 1-minute (or, for example, even 15-second or 100-tick) candles if you wish Yes, you can. In a table like the one I posted you specify how many bars you want to see. So, with a large enogh number of bars NeoTicker will go the necessary number of days back. However, in a table cell such a chart will look pretty cramped. In a chart window though I regularly zoom out to see 5-years worth of one-minute bars. Veyr handy if I want to draw a couple of support or resistance lines... not to mentions finding any irregularities in the data or trading systems applied to it.
